Lines Matching +defs:data +defs:layout

271 static u64 hash_stuff(u64 start, const void *data, size_t len)  in hash_stuff()
281 static u64 generate_primary_nonce(const void *data, size_t len) in generate_primary_nonce()
290 static u64 generate_secondary_nonce(u64 nonce, const void *data, size_t len) in generate_secondary_nonce()
295 static int __must_check open_layout_reader(struct index_layout *layout, in open_layout_reader()
303 static int open_region_reader(struct index_layout *layout, struct layout_region *region, in open_region_reader()
310 static int __must_check open_layout_writer(struct index_layout *layout, in open_layout_writer()
318 static int open_region_writer(struct index_layout *layout, struct layout_region *region, in open_region_writer()
344 static void define_sub_index_nonce(struct index_layout *layout) in define_sub_index_nonce()
364 static void setup_sub_index(struct index_layout *layout, u64 start_block, in setup_sub_index()
401 static void initialize_layout(struct index_layout *layout, struct save_layout_sizes *sls) in initialize_layout()
548 static int write_index_save_layout(struct index_layout *layout, in write_index_save_layout()
605 static int __must_check invalidate_old_save(struct index_layout *layout, in invalidate_old_save()
612 static int discard_index_state_data(struct index_layout *layout) in discard_index_state_data()
633 static int __must_check make_layout_region_table(struct index_layout *layout, in make_layout_region_table()
684 static int __must_check write_layout_header(struct index_layout *layout, in write_layout_header()
723 static int __must_check write_uds_index_config(struct index_layout *layout, in write_uds_index_config()
750 static int __must_check save_layout(struct index_layout *layout, off_t offset) in save_layout()
773 static int create_index_layout(struct index_layout *layout, struct uds_configuration *config) in create_index_layout()
803 struct index_save_data data; in generate_index_save_nonce() member
831 static int find_latest_uds_index_save_slot(struct index_layout *layout, in find_latest_uds_index_save_slot()
858 int uds_discard_open_chapter(struct index_layout *layout) in uds_discard_open_chapter()
883 int uds_load_index_state(struct index_layout *layout, struct uds_index *index) in uds_load_index_state()
934 static struct index_save_layout *select_oldest_index_save_layout(struct index_layout *layout) in select_oldest_index_save_layout()
1018 static int setup_uds_index_save_slot(struct index_layout *layout, in setup_uds_index_save_slot()
1044 int uds_save_index_state(struct index_layout *layout, struct uds_index *index) in uds_save_index_state()
1171 struct index_layout *layout, in read_super_block_data()
1265 static int __must_check verify_sub_index(struct index_layout *layout, u64 start_block, in verify_sub_index()
1307 static int __must_check reconstitute_layout(struct index_layout *layout, in reconstitute_layout()
1352 static int __must_check load_super_block(struct index_layout *layout, size_t block_size, in load_super_block()
1563 static int __must_check load_sub_index_regions(struct index_layout *layout) in load_sub_index_regions()
1593 static int __must_check verify_uds_index_config(struct index_layout *layout, in verify_uds_index_config()
1615 static int load_index_layout(struct index_layout *layout, struct uds_configuration *config) in load_index_layout()
1638 static int create_layout_factory(struct index_layout *layout, in create_layout_factory()
1667 struct index_layout *layout = NULL; in uds_make_index_layout() local
1705 void uds_free_index_layout(struct index_layout *layout) in uds_free_index_layout()
1717 int uds_replace_index_layout_storage(struct index_layout *layout, in uds_replace_index_layout_storage()
1724 int uds_open_volume_bufio(struct index_layout *layout, size_t block_size, in uds_open_volume_bufio()
1736 u64 uds_get_volume_nonce(struct index_layout *layout) in uds_get_volume_nonce()